Relating To The I And Thou
Relating to the I and Thou
In the book entitled I and Thou written by Martin Buber translated by Walter Kaufmann he is explaining the importance of I and Thou as everyone being obsessed with what they can have or obtain instead of what they can become spiritually. Buber believes that if you see yourself in everything than you can be one with yourself. Buber says There are men who hardly have an I at all (Kaufmann, pg 12) I believe by this he means that one does not pay enough attention to ones self to know how to treat or be treated by others.
People of today are more concerned about what they can obtain physically. People are not as concerned about what they can obtain spiritually for ones self. Buber says it in this quote Some inhabit worlds in which objects loom large (Kaufmann, pg 12). I believe Buber is saying that people are more obsessed with what they know than what they can learn from what they know.
